The record shows that the mark “IMA” is no longer active; it was a registered principal mark that expired on June 16 1985 because it was not renewed. The owner listed is HOLIDAY INNS OF AMERICA, INC., a Tennessee corporation. The mark covered mattresses and box springs, pillows, living‑room and bedroom furniture, mirrors, and occasional tables. A new name that includes “IMA” would raise the closest concern if it relates to those same kinds of household furnishings, especially mattresses or bedroom furniture. The record does not give the mark any blanket control over the word “IMA” in other contexts. No enforcement activity such as oppositions or cancellations appears in the supplied history. The last meaningful event was the expiration under Section 9 in 1985. Because the mark is dead, the risk of conflict is limited to the specific goods listed, but a similar name in that category could still trigger a concern.
